Mini: the 50th anniversary and new models galore
Wed, 27 May 2009By Phil McNamara Motor Industry 27 May 2009 13:14 Mini’s renaissance is entering a new phase of electric power, 4x4 crossovers and yet more bodystyles, said BMW marketing chief Ian Robertson at the British brand’s 50th birthday party. Over the last May bank holiday weekend, some 15,000 Mini fans converged on Silverstone, for a three-day festival of cars, racing and music. The company revealed three special editions: high-spec Camden and Mayfair models, plus the 211bhp World Championship 50 Edition in homage to racing team boss John Cooper.
Citroen C4 Picasso five-seat
Mon, 29 Jan 2007This is the new five-seat version of the C4 Picasso following the seven-seat model shown at the Paris Motor Show, which will now to be known as the Grand C4 Picasso. Naturally enough then, the two cars will compete with the standard and Grand Renault Scenics, the new Citroen C4 Picasso also tackling the handsome Volkswagen Golf Plus. The C4 Picasso shares its front half with its bigger stablemate while the rear has become more fastback in style, blackened pillars and dipping beltline also reminding of the Citroen C-Sportlounge concept.
BMW M3 (2007): first official pictures
Fri, 06 Apr 2007By Phil McNamara First Official Pictures 06 April 2007 10:51 BMW M3: the lowdown This is the first look at BMW’s new M3 production car. You’ve seen the concept, you’ve heard the new V8 engine howl on this website, but today (April 7) CAR Online brings you eight pictures of the flagship 3-series coupe. The big news with the fourth-generation M3 is the switch to a 4.0-litre V8 engine, which produces some 80bhp more than the outgoing 3.2-litre six.
